About 1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ate
1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ate (PubChem CID 169198855) has the molecular formula C18H25NO4
and a molecular weight of 319.40 g/mol. Its IUPAC name is 1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ate.

What is the SMILES notation for 1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ate?
The canonical SMILES for 1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ate is COC(=O)[C@@H]1C[C@@H](c2ccccc2C)CN1C(=O)OC(C)(C)C.
What is the InChIKey of 1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ate?
The InChIKey is VUFBREFAGMHSHK-HIFRSBDPSA-N. The full InChI is InChI=1S/C18H25NO4/c1-12-8-6-7-9-14(12)13-10-15(16(20)22-5)19(11-13)17(21)23-18(2,3)4/h6-9,13,15H,10-11H2,1-5H3/t13-,15+/m1/s1.
What are the key properties of 1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ate?
1-O-tert-butyl 2-O-methyl (2S,4S)-4-(2-methylphenyl)pyrrolidine-1,2-dicarboxylate has a molecular weight of 319.40 g/mol, XLogP of 3.26, 2 rotatable bonds, 0 hydrogen bond donors, and 4 hydrogen bond acceptors.
